Plugins engine is working

This commit is contained in:
Michał Zieliński
2025-06-02 16:54:33 +02:00
parent 8df1b34478
commit 099d72618f
29 changed files with 668 additions and 227 deletions

View File

@@ -0,0 +1,13 @@
using DiunaBI.Core.Interfaces;
using DiunaBI.Core.Models;
namespace DiunaBI.Plugins.Morska.Importers;
public abstract class MorskaBaseImporter : IDataImporter
{
public abstract string ImporterType { get; }
public virtual bool CanImport(string importerType) => ImporterType == importerType;
public abstract void Import(Layer importWorker);
}